更新时间:2022-08-02 GMT+08:00
如何加快迁移速度?
- 需要提升您的网络速率。您可以参见Iperf的测试网络的方法?章节测试从迁移源端服务器到云服务平台(目的端服务器)的网络性能。如果网络速率小于500kbit/s,您需要排查以下三个方面:
- 如果源端服务器在数据中心,请您排查源端服务器所在网络到公网的带宽、交换设备、路由设备、安全设备(防火墙等)、网络线路、协议网络相关因素等是否有限制或者使用不正确。如果有问题,需要您联系网络专业人员修复。建议您源端服务器所在网络到云服务平台公网的网络速率大于10Mbit/s。
- 排查源端出口带宽和目的端大小,扩大两者之间较小的带宽,也可根据需求将两者同时扩大。带宽与迁移时间的关系参见表1。
- 确保源端服务器与目的端服务器的OS设置正确。对于Windows系统,您可以使用perfmon命令调用资源监视器监控网络;对于Linux系统,推荐使用sar工具监控或者使用/proc/net/dev监控网卡的速度。如果网速较慢,说明您的OS配置可能不正确。需要提醒的是,您的OS服务、进程等不能对网卡做限速。
- 如果您源端服务器有大量的文件(例如50万个100KB的文件),并且这些文件是残留的无用数据,请提前删除再做迁移。
- 请排查您源端服务器的I/O读写性能、CPU性能。Windows可以使用perfmon命令调用资源监视器监控CPU和I/O读写性能,Linux使用top/ps和iostat/iotop来监控CPU和I/O性能。如果您的源端I/O读写性能、CPU性能差,建议您增加I/O和CPU的资源或者减少服务器运行的负载。
父主题: 迁移时长